Improvements in the design of linear diffusers for photodynamic therapy.

Abstract

The angular radiance distribution of several linear diffusers used for photodynamic therapy (PDT) was measured. The forward scattering found previously was not observed for these designs. The improved isotropy leads to a better agreement between intended treatment site and actual maximum of the fluence rate profile when the linear diffuser is used in a hollow, cylindrical organ.
